Quantifying the Impact of Digital Transformation on Customer Loyalty in Retail Banking: A Survival Analysis and Longitudinal Data Approach

Abstract: The nature of competition in retail banking sectors has changed drastically due to the emergence of digitization within banking sectors, making it a necessary for the banks to use new techniques to survive in the field. In this paper, customer loyalty and the use of survival analysis and longitudinal data approaches to assess the impact of digital transformation initiatives is discussed. The conceptual framework combines analytics and statistical approaches to measure retention behaviors; timely engagement and customers’ experience, and data-driven decision making. The study also includes the considerations of using both predictive models and visualization tools for customer churn and loyalty. Analysis of the case reveals promising increments in customer retention rates and useful data for managerial choices.
